I am a lecturer (assistant professor) in the Economics Department at the University of Haifa. The University is located on Mount Carmel in Haifa, Israel. My main research fields are Urban Economics, Applied Microeconomics and Political Economy. 

My recent study on the effect of minorities on house prices is forthcoming at the Journal of Urban Economics. I have also published studies in the Economic Journal, the Journal of Economic Behavior and Organization and the Journal of Policy Analysis and Management.

I received my PhD from the Hebrew University in 2018. In 2018-2019 I was a Fulbright Post-Doctoral Fellow at Harvard University, and a Visiting Research Scholar at the National Bureau of Economic Research. In 2019-2021 I was a postdoctoral fellow at Tel Aviv University.

I have written and received several fellowships to support my training. These include Tel Aviv University Center for Combating Pandemics (2020-2021), Alrov Institute for Real Estate Research (2019-2021), Fulbright (2018-19), Hans Guth Dreyfus Fund (2017-18) and President's Doctoral Fellowship for Outstanding Ph.D. students at the Hebrew University (2014-18). I have also received research grants from the Maurice Falk Institute for Economic Research (2015-16, 2019-2020) and the Pinhas Sapir Economic Policy Forum (2014-15).
